A DNA sequence was identified in isolates of Salmonella
enterica serotype Typhimurium definitive type 104 (DT104). The
PCR amplification of an internal segment of this sequence identified DT104 and the closely related U302 phage type among 146 isolates of
S. enterica serotype Typhimurium tested, thus providing a
tool for rapid identification of DT104 and related isolates.
